Orwell (programming language)

This is an old revision of this page, as edited by Monkbot (talk | contribs) at 22:09, 1 September 2015 (References: Task 7c: repair/replace et al. in cs1 author/editor parameters;). The present address (URL) is a permanent link to this revision, which may differ significantly from the current revision.

Orwell is a small lazy functional programming language first released in 1984 by Philip Wadler. Developed as a free alternative to Miranda, it was a forerunner of Haskell. It was one of the first programming languages to support list comprehensions and pattern matching.

Orwell
ParadigmLazy, functional
Designed byPhilip Wadler
First appeared1984
Influenced by
Miranda
Influenced
Haskell

The name is a tribute to George Orwell's novel Nineteen Eighty-Four.

References

  • Wadler, P.L.; et al. (1988). "Introduction to Orwell 5.00". Programming Research Group of Oxford University. {{cite journal}}: Cite journal requires |journal= (help)